1844 BIRTHS

AUGUST



2 AUGUST 1844, Friday


At Perranuthnoe, on the 29th instant, MRS. THOMAS LAITY, of a daughter.

At Helston, on Thursday, the 25th ult., the wife of Mr. JOHN PASCOE, of a son.

At Helston, on the 29th ult., the wife of JAMES WEARNE, Esq., of a son.

At Penryn, last week, the wife of MR. JOHN GILL, woolcomber, of a son.

At Camborne, on the 20th ult., the wife of MR. JAMES HARRIS, builder &c., of a son.

At Hayle, on Monday last, MRS. LACEY, of a daughter; and MRS. L. GILBART, of a daughter.

At Ladock, on Sunday last, the wife of MR. WM. JULLEFF, of a daughter.

At St. Austell, on Friday last, the wife of MR. T. HITCHENS, of a daughter.

At Prior's Barn, Bodmin, on Friday last, the wife of MR. JOHN HARRIS, of a daughter.


9 AUGUST 1844, Friday


At Truro, on Tuesday last, the wife of MR. HENRY LOWRY, dyer, of a son.

At Trebartha Cottage, on Tuesday last, MRS. JUDD, of a still-born son.

At Helston, on Saturday last, the wife of MR. JOHN CORNISH, of a daughter; and on Monday last, the wife of MR. WILLEY, of a son.

At Helston, the wife of MR. DEEBLE, veterinary surgeon, of a daughter.

At Lowerquarter, on Friday last, MRS. RICHARD PASCOE, of a son.

At St. Ives, on Sunday last, the wife of SAMUEL PIDWELL, Esq., of Penzance, of a son, since dead.

At Marazion, on Monday last, the wife of MR. GEORGE HARRIS, of a son, since dead.

At Camelford, on Sunday last, the wife of MR. W. R. BROWN, of a son.

At Tavistock, on Monday last, the wife of MR. ROBERT LUXTON, accountant, of a daughter.

At Padstow, the wife of the REV. R. TYACKE of a daughter; and the wife of MR. W. A. RAWLINGS, of a son.

At Bideford, on the 29th ult., the wife of MR. ELLIOTT, Ship and Launch Inn, of a daughter.

At Barton-place, near Exeter, on the 27th ult., the wife of MR. HERMAN MERIVALE, of a daughter.


16 AUGUST 1844, Friday


At Truro, on Sunday last, the wife of MR. WELLINGTON, currier, of a daughter.

At Probus, on the 5th instant, the wife of MR T. THOMAS, of the Cornish Mount Inn, of a daughter.

At Charlestown, on Friday last, the wife of MR. HENRY ROBERTS, of a son.

At the Vicarage, Marystowe, on the 6th inst., the wife of the REV. E. RIMELL, of a son.

At Launceston, on Friday last, the wife of JOHN DARKE, Esq., of a son.

At Helston, the wife of MR. WM. DEEBLE, of a daughter.

At Helston, on the 3rd instant, the wife of MR. J. CORNISH, of a daughter.

At Tuckingmill, on Monday last, the wife of MR. WM. CLARK, of the Crown Inn, of a son, since dead.

At Redruth, on the 6th instant, the wife of MR. W.J. CORIN, grocer, of a daughter.

At Penzance, on Monday last, the wife of T. RAMAGE, Esq., purser of H.M. cutter "Speedy," of a daughter; the wife of MR. W. C. HEMMINGS, druggist &c., of a daughter; and the wife of MR. COOK, tailor, &c., of a son.


23 AUGUST 1844, Friday


At Truro, on Saturday last, the wife of Mr. GEORGE HEARN, grocer, of twins.

At Penryn, on Sunday last, the wife of Mr. MOORSHEAD, supervisor of Excise, of a son.

At Falmouth, on Monday last, the wife of JAMES YOUNG, Esq., of a son.

At Helston, on Sunday last, the wife of Mr. BRYANT WAYMOUTH, of a son; and the wife of the REV. MR. JEWELL, of a son.

At Penzance, on the 15th instant, the wife of MR. WILLIAM STEVENS, of a daughter.

At St. Just in Penwith, on Sunday last, the wife of CAPT. JOHN WILLIAMS, of Botallack mine, of a daughter.

At Looe Mills, near Liskeard, the wife of MR. CHRISTOPHER, miller, of a daughter.

At St. Mary's, Scilly, on the 3rd instant, the wife of MR. PORTERFIELD, master gunner, of a son; and the wife of MR. WILLIAM MUMFORD, of Content, farmer, of her first son, after having had nine daughters, who are all living.

At Plymouth, on the 11th instant, the wife of NICHOLAS LOCKER, Esq., mayor of that borough, of a daughter.

At Bishopsteignton, Devon, on Sunday last, the wife of JAMES LUDGATOR, Esq., of a son.

At Sharavogue, King's County, Ireland, on the 12th instant, the wife of the HON. J. C. WESTENRA, M.P., of a son, who only survived a short time.


30 AUGUST 1844, Friday


At Truro, lately, the wife of C. K. VIGERS, Esq., of a daughter.

At Truro, on the 20th instant, the wife of R. H. WILLIAMS, Esq., surgeon, of a son.

At her mother's residence, Grove Place, Falmouth, on Tuesday last, the wife of FRANCIS PASSINGHAM, Esq., of Truro, of a daughter.

At Newquay, on the 22nd instant, the wife of MR. OLIVER, draper, of a son.

At Bodmin, on Wednesday last, the wife of Mr. THOMAS TONKIN, of a son.

At Bodmin, on the 29th inst., the wife of MR. E. H. LIDDELL, of a son.

At Pill Farm, near Lostwithiel, on Saturday last, MRS. HENRY LANXON, of a son. [possibly LANYON]

At Liskeard, on Sunday last, the wife of MR. SAMUEL ELLIOTT, of a son.

At Helston, by Camelford, on the 22nd instant, the wife of MR. JOHN BROWN, jun., of a son.

At Devonport, on the 25th instant, the wife of JOHN S. TRELAWNY, Esq., of a son.
